How KMS Activation Really Works


The Technical Side



  • Mimics corporate Key Management Service (KMS) servers

  • Creates local emulation of enterprise activation

  • Uses volume licensing keys (not retail/OEM)


Microsoft's Official Stance


❌ Violates Microsoft Software License Terms (Section 5)
❌ Considered "unauthorized activation"
❌ Enterprise keys are for organizations only

3 Real-World Legal Scenarios



  1. Personal Use (Home PC)

    • Low risk: Microsoft rarely pursues individuals

    • Still violates terms, but enforcement is uncommon



  2. Business/Enterprise Use

    • High risk: Potential for audits/lawsuits

    • Fines up to $150,000 for willful infringement (US)



  3. Educational Use

    • Many universities already provide free licenses

    • Better options: Azure Dev Tools for Education
